– Bypassing the limited NAND. You install OpenWrt's root filesystem on the SATA drive, leaving the original IPTV firmware untouched on NAND. This makes the box a dual-boot hybrid: a bricked OpenWrt flash can be recovered by simply unplugging the SATA drive.

In the original iptv system, you need to find the "advanced settings" option, often protected by a password (e.g., 6321 or 10000 ). Once inside, look for an option to enable ADB debugging or USB debugging. On some models, you may need to enter "equipment testing" mode with an additional password like 131022 first.
